버블 정렬법

배열을 정렬하는 알고리즘은 아주 많은데, 그 중 가장 먼저 배우게 되는 기초적인 알고리즘이 바로 버블정렬(거품정렬)이다. 사실 이 버블정렬 방식의 원리는 무식하기

 

그지없다. 버블정렬의 원리와 소스를 설명해 보도록 하겠다.

 

arr[10]이라는 배열이 있다. 이 배열의 원소는 아래와 같다.

 

8 1

연산자

우리는 전시간까지 ‘변수’를 ‘자료형’으로 선언하고, 여기에 ‘값(상수)’을 넣어봤습니다. 이제 이렇게 넣은 값을 계산하는 방법에 대해 알아봅시다. C언어에는 다음과 같은 연산자를 사용합니다.

 구분  연산자
 대입 연산자  =
 산술 연산자  +, -, *, /, &, ++, —
 관계 연산자  <, >, <=,